Do I need to deal with Audio Units when I need custom audio effects or can I rely on Audio Queue Services?
by soonk in Operating Systems

From my understanding Audio Queue Services are a higher level API than Audio Units, which use Audio Units. OpenAL also uses Audio Units. So Audio Units is the lowest level audio API in iOS.

I need to record a sound and then apply a custom filter to the audio stream and play it back. Audio Queue Services seem to be good for recording, and they can also be used to play it back. But I'

Difference Between Coaxal Audio Optical Digital Audio & HDMI 1.3 Audio
by okhomenko in Electronics
Modern home theater systems offer a variety of methods for transmitting high-quality digital surround sound from source components such as Blu-ray and DVD to processors and receivers. The most commonly used among these are High Definition Multimedia Interface, or HDMI, digital coaxial and optical, formally known as Toslink. Of these, some are necessary for certain surround formats, and contain oth

convert audio file caf to mp3,.wav,.aac,.amr.ac-3,WAV Audio,WebM audio programmatically
by IndyColtsFan in Mobile Programming

I am using audio streaming server that is capable of handling of mp3,.wav,.aac,.amr.ac-3,WAV Audio files.
I want to convert .caf file to any one of these format programmatically.

please help.

Thank you.

Can I decrypt an audio stream using audio units or audio queues? (iOS)
by KeithTalent in Operating Systems

I have an audio file which has been broken into chunks of size let's say 10kb, the chunks encrypted. I can't have a whole unencrypted file on disk, so to play it, I'll need to stream it from disk, i.e. I'll have to read in each 10kb chunk, decrypt the chunk, and play it back.

Is it possible to do this using audio queues or audio units? Which is the better choice, and what would

iOS Mixing audio, Audio Toolbox vs Audio Units
by Guilherme Costa in Mobile Programming

I've been searching for a while and can't come to a good conclusion.

I am trying to create an app that can "record" beats that a user makes on a 4x4 button array. Each button has a sound tied to it and after they hit record, I want to mix the audio that gets played and save it to a file so they can listen to it and play over it later.

What makes this even trickier is

How to embed video/audio from a video/audio streaming website from a user specified video/audio URL?
by David Marchant in Programming Languages

I am running a discussion website where people discuss on various topics. Some user of my website gave me a suggestion to add a feature where they can provide a video URL and the video will embed at the place where they provided the URL in the discussion topic. I can do that for YouTube. But is there any common way available by which users of my website embed video from other video streaming we

Audio Graph render callback stops being called after audio session interruption
by Iceland in Operating Systems

I am using Audio Unit Processing Graph Services on iOS to create a small graph of audio units to output audio. I set a render callback, and feed audio data into the graph when the callback is called.

This works fine until my audio session is interrupted (e.g by a phone call or alarm); at that point the callback stops, and never is called again, even after the interruption finishes.<

How to set the buffer length to match audio sampling inputs of Custom Audio Codec?
by jasonmoo in Programming Languages

I have been trying marriage JSpeex as JMF codec plugin. It was successfully installed and is usable. However, issue comes in with the input buffer size of the 'Codec' interface method

void process(Buffer input, Buffer output);

I'm using narrow band mode for JSpeex, with input audio format

public static final AudioFormat LINEAR_8HZ_16B_MO_LE_S

How can I reuse the audio a browser already downloaded so it doesn't download it again in other pages that use the same audio file?
by The_Eclectic1 in Web Design

I'm making an audio heavy page. I'm using the JavaScript audio element. The code looks like this:


var x = new Audio("x.mp3");
var y = new Audio("y.mp3");
var z = new Audio("z.mp3");
function playMe(n){


<button class="button" onclick="playMe(x)")>Play</button>

problem while inserting audio file in MediaStore.Audio.Media.EXTERNAL_CONTENT_URI in android
by Jorgemr in Android

my code is like this

ContentValues values = new ContentValues();

values.put(MediaStore.Audio.Media._ID, _ID);
values.put(MediaStore.Audio.Media.DATA, DATA);
values.put(MediaStore.Audio.Media.DISPLAY_NAME, DISPLAY_NAME);
values.put(MediaStore.Audio.Media.SIZE, SIZE);
values.put(MediaStore.Audio.Media.MIME_TYPE, MI

